1. What is the Success Rate of Root Canals?
Root canal success rates are impressively high, making it one of the most predictable dental treatments available today.
Overall Success Statistics
Initial success rates:
- Primary root canals: 85-97% success rate
- Molars: 85-90% success rate
- Front teeth: 90-97% success rate
- Premolars: 88-94% success rate
Long-term success rates:
- 5-year success: 85-90%
- 10-year success: 80-85%
- 15+ year success: 75-80%
- Lifetime survival: Many teeth last forever with proper care
Success Definition in Endodontics
Clinical success means:
- No pain or symptoms – Patient comfortable
- Normal function – Can chew normally
- No infection signs – No swelling or drainage
- Stable X-ray appearance – Healing bone around roots
Radiographic success includes:
- Bone healing – Dark areas around roots resolve
- Root tip health – Normal appearance on X-rays
- No new problems – No cysts or infections develop
- Stable over time – No deterioration in follow-ups

Success Rates by Tooth Type
Front teeth (incisors/canines):
- Highest success: 90-97%
- Simpler anatomy: Usually single, straight root
- Easier access: Better visibility and cleaning
- Less stress: Lower chewing forces
Premolars (bicuspids):
- Good success: 88-94%
- Moderate complexity: 1-2 roots typically
- Variable anatomy: Some have complex canal systems
- Moderate function: Medium chewing forces
Molars (back teeth):
- Lower success: 85-90%
- Complex anatomy: 3-4 roots with multiple canals
- Difficult access: Hard to see and clean thoroughly
- High stress: Maximum chewing forces

4. What Causes Root Canal Failure?
Understanding root canal failure causes helps prevent problems and improves treatment outcomes. Most failures are preventable with proper technique and aftercare.
Technical Causes of Failure
Incomplete cleaning:
- Missed canals – Some root canals not found or treated
- Inadequate disinfection – Bacteria remain in tooth
- Insufficient instrumentation – Canals not properly cleaned
- Complex anatomy – Unusual root shapes difficult to treat
Procedural complications:
- Instrument separation – File breaks inside root canal
- Root perforation – Hole created in root wall
- Over-instrumentation – Damage to root tip area
- Chemical irritation – Harsh disinfectants cause problems
Sealing and Restoration Issues
Inadequate seal:
- Incomplete filling – Gaps in root canal filling
- Poor quality materials – Substandard filling materials
- Technique errors – Improper placement methods
- Shrinkage – Materials contract leaving spaces
Crown-related problems:
- Delayed restoration – Too long between treatment and crown
- Poor fitting crown – Leakage around margins
- Crown failure – Restoration breaks or comes loose
- Inadequate seal – Bacteria enter through crown edges
Biological Factors
Patient healing issues:
- Compromised immune system – Poor infection fighting
- Medical conditions – Diabetes, autoimmune disorders
- Medications – Some drugs impair healing
- Smoking – Reduces blood flow and healing capacity
Tooth-specific factors:
- Extensive infection – Severe initial contamination
- Root resorption – Body dissolves away root structure
- Calcification – Canals become blocked with calcium
- Previous trauma – Old injuries affect healing
Reinfection Causes
Coronal leakage:
- Crown breakdown – Restoration deteriorates over time
- New decay – Cavities around crown margins
- Marginal gaps – Spaces between crown and tooth
- Saliva contamination – Bacteria enter through gaps
Periodontal pathway:
- Gum disease – Infection spreads from gums to roots
- Deep pockets – Bacteria reach root surfaces
- Lateral canals – Side branches become infected
- Root surface contamination – External infection source
Time-Related Failure Factors
Immediate causes (0-6 months):
- Incomplete treatment – Technical problems during procedure
- Flare-up reactions – Severe inflammatory response
- Allergic reactions – Materials cause immune response
- Procedural trauma – Excessive tissue damage
Intermediate causes (6 months-5 years):
- Crown problems – Restoration fails or leaks
- New trauma – Injury to treated tooth
- Incomplete healing – Slow or inadequate repair
- Secondary infection – New bacterial invasion
Late causes (5+ years):
- Material aging – Filling materials deteriorate
- Root fracture – Tooth cracks under stress
- Restoration breakdown – Crown or filling fails
- Natural aging – Tooth becomes more fragile
Patient-Related Risk Factors
Behavioral factors:
- Poor oral hygiene – Allows bacterial buildup
- Irregular dental visits – Problems not detected early
- Teeth grinding – Excessive forces damage tooth
- Using teeth as tools – Trauma from inappropriate use
Medical risk factors:
- Diabetes – Affects healing and infection resistance
- Immunosuppression – Reduced ability to fight infection
- Osteoporosis medications – May affect bone healing
- Radiation therapy – Damages tissues and healing
Anatomical Complications
Complex root anatomy:
- Extra canals – More roots than expected
- Curved roots – Difficult to clean thoroughly
- Narrow canals – Hard to access and instrument
- Calcified canals – Blocked with mineral deposits
Developmental variations:
- Dens in dente – Tooth within a tooth
- C-shaped canals – Unusual root configurations
- Accessory canals – Extra pathways for bacteria
- Root fusion – Multiple roots grown together

5. What is Root Canal Retreatment?
Root canal retreatment is a procedure to save a tooth when initial root canal treatment has failed or developed complications. It offers a second chance to preserve your natural tooth.
When Retreatment is Needed
Failure indicators:
- Persistent pain – Continued discomfort after healing period
- New infection – Symptoms return months or years later
- X-ray changes – Bone loss or dark areas around roots
- Crown problems – Leakage allowing bacterial contamination
Common scenarios:
- Incomplete initial treatment – Missed canals or infection
- Crown delay – Too much time between treatment and restoration
- New trauma – Injury causes new problems
- Restoration failure – Crown or filling allows reinfection
Retreatment vs Initial Treatment
Similarities:
- Same basic procedure – Clean, disinfect, and seal canals
- Similar techniques – Uses same instruments and materials
- Anesthesia used – Comfortable, pain-free procedure
- Crown needed – Protection required after treatment
Differences:
- More complex – Previous filling materials must be removed
- Takes longer – More time needed for cleaning
- Lower success rates – 65-85% vs 85-95% for initial treatment
- Higher cost – More complicated procedure
Retreatment Procedure Steps
Diagnosis and planning:
- Comprehensive examination – Clinical and X-ray evaluation
- 3D imaging – Advanced scanning when needed
- Treatment planning – Assess feasibility and prognosis
- Patient consultation – Discuss options and expectations
Access and removal:
- Remove crown – Take off existing restoration
- Access root canals – Create opening to reach previous filling
- Remove old materials – Clean out previous root canal filling
- Locate additional canals – Find any missed pathways
Cleaning and disinfection:
- Re-instrument canals – Clean walls thoroughly
- Antimicrobial irrigation – Disinfect canal system
- Address complications – Treat any procedural problems
- Multiple appointments – May require several visits
Final restoration:
- Refill canals – Place new sealing materials
- Temporary filling – Protect between appointments
- New crown – Replace restoration after healing
- Follow-up monitoring – Check healing progress
